Topic
- Implements: ITopic
This class encapsulates and extends the ROS resource type ALIYUN::DATAHUB::Topic, which is used to create a topic.
Initializers
import ros_cdk_datahub
ros_cdk_datahub.Topic(
scope: Construct,
id: str,
comment: typing.Union[str, IResolvable],
project_name: typing.Union[str, IResolvable],
record_type: typing.Union[str, IResolvable],
topic_name: typing.Union[str, IResolvable],
lifecycle: typ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], IResolvable] = None,
record_schema: typing.Union[str, IResolvable] = None,
shard_count: typ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], IResolvable] = None,
enable_resource_property_constraint: bool = None
)
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
scope | ros_cdk_core.Construct | No description. |
id | str | No description. |
comment | typ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property comment: The comment of topic. |
project_name | typ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property projectName: The name of the project. |
record_type | typ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property recordType: Record type. |
topic_name | typ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property topicName: The name of the topic. |
lifecycle | typ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property lifecycle: Data storage life cycle. |
record_schema | typ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property recordSchema: When creating a TUPLE type topic, you need to specify the schema, but the BLOB type does not pass this parameter. |
shard_count | typ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], ros_cdk_core.IResolvable] | Property shardCount: Initial shard number. |
enable_resource_property_constraint | bool | No description. |
scopeRequired
- Type: ros_cdk_core.Construct
idRequired
- Type: str
commentRequired
- Type: typ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property comment: The comment of topic.
project_nameRequired
- Type: typ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property projectName: The name of the project.
Length [3, 32]. Beginning with characters, only characters, numbers and _ are allowed.
record_typeRequired
- Type: typ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property recordType: Record type.
TUPLE: structured data, BLOB: unstructured data.
topic_nameRequired
- Type: typ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property topicName: The name of the topic.
Length [3, 64]. Beginning with characters, only characters, numbers and _ are allowed.
lifecycleOptional
- Type: typ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property lifecycle: Data storage life cycle.
record_schemaOptional
- Type: typing.Union[str, 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property recordSchema: When creating a TUPLE type topic, you need to specify the schema, but the BLOB type does not pass this parameter.
shard_countOptional
- Type: typing.Union[typing.Union[int, float], ros_cdk_core.IResolvable]
Property shardCount: Initial shard number.
enable_resource_property_constraintOptional
- Type: bool
